Send us Fan Mail If you’ve been on Pinterest for a few months and you’re not sure if it’s actually working, you’re probably looking at the wrong numbers. In this episode, I’m breaking down which Pinterest metrics actually matter for service providers, why monthly views are the most misunderstood number on the platform, and what a healthy growth timeline really looks like month by month.
